    What Did We Learn -- Unhealthy Relationships Wrap UP!

    So what did we learn today about "unhealthy relationships"

    People need to:
    be accountable
    know themselves
    be honest about what works and don't
    do not put unnecessary stress on another person
    be HONEST!
    be truthful to self
    do not bring bags and bags of bad vibes, unrealistic expectations, etc.

    People should:
    be real
    be honest
    go back to courting each other
    being friends FIRST!
    ladies, don't give up the booty so quickly
    Understand themselves
    INVEST in emotional, physical and spirituality of their own selves

    Understand that:
    it's not the other person's fault all the time
    relationships have a shelf life
    if you started off in an unhealthy way, the relationship may end the same way
    everyone doesn't know what you feel if you don't say it, stop living in your heads

    Ladies:
    Talk to the man about your needs and concerns; be willing to work hard in the relationship, don't make the man -- at fault...you can leave the relationship anytime, stop waiting for him to end it.

    Men:
    Don't be afraid to be honest, real; don't be mad if she doesn't give up the booty soon; understand that she may have weaknesses, don't always try to use them against her or be a player. If you really care about her, show her. If you feel it's time to end the relationship,talk about it. Understand that it is not always going to be easy to end.

    Lastly,
    enjoy your relationship; even if it ends, at least find one positive part of it. You did find some enjoyment from that partnership, for however short or long it was.

    Take the learned lessons into your next relationship: but don't bring the baggage (if you can).
